Level 1 - Full Support Information Technology Services will install and provide end user support; answering questions, troubleshooting, etc. A supported software product is one that has been determined to be essential to the regular operation of the college.
Level 2 - Limited Support Information Technology Services will help install the software, if necessary, but we generally do not provide any help using the software. A limited support software product is one that a group of users or a department requires to carry out regular duties.

Level 3 - Unsupported All Software not noted in levels 1 and 2. The user is fully responsible for installation, obtaining support (not from Information Technology Services), etc. These applications do not require approval for installation, however, if they are determined to cause problems Information Technology Services reserves the right to remove the application.
